In today's nursery the crib is the status symbol of the room, sort of like the car in your driveway if you live anywhere but the biggest of cities. Is it eco-friendly? Does it look more tea-time or night at the contemporary art museum? Oh, and did you pay more than $1,000 for it? Yep, it's easy to spend a bundle buying a crib even if you head to of-the-people dealers like Babies 'R Us. Given all that, I think this crib, which comes in just under the $400 mark, is a good value for the money.

The Modern BabyMiro Mercer by DaVinci has four-height adjustable bed positioning, is convertible to a toddler bed and a day bed (with no need to purchase anything extra to make that happen) and has a bottom drawer to take advantage of the under-the-crib storage space. Plus, its simple, pleasing lines mimic a higher-end look.
